Default clutch problem? or simple lubrication?

hi there
im having a strange problem with my clutch pedal
when i engage it and it goes down, once i shift, when i release the pedal, it sometimes only goes up 3/4 of the way
then i have to use my foot to pop it back up
only thing is, the place it stops is basically the top, its not part of the engaging section of it(sort of hard to explain)
does it just need lube to pop all the way up? cause technically if i left it there, i can press it and engage the clutch and if i let go, it fully disengages the clutch no problem, just sometimes it doesnt go all the way up
